Quasar Medical Expands Its Horizons with Nordson Acquisition
Quasar Medical takes a substantial step forward in the medical device sector by acquiring Nordson Corporation's design and development contract manufacturing businesses located in Galway, Ireland, and Tecate, Mexico. This strategic acquisition transforms Quasar into a fully integrated Contract Development and Manufacturing Organization (CDMO), enabling the company to provide comprehensive solutions from concept to commercialization for medical device original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) and innovators. This evolution not only enhances Quasar's operational capabilities but also signifies a pivotal moment in its growth trajectory, allowing it to tap into new markets and reinforce its competitive edge.
The acquisition is set to bolster Quasar's workforce by nearly 200 skilled professionals, including development engineers and technicians, thereby creating significant employment opportunities. CEO Alex Wallstein highlights that this expansion enhances the company's global footprint and strengthens its partnerships with customers and suppliers throughout the entire product lifecycle. By integrating the resources and expertise from the newly acquired facilities, Quasar aims to drive innovation and accelerate time-to-market for its clients, addressing the increasing demand for advanced medical devices.
The Galway and Tecate facilities, both FDA-registered and ISO 13485-certified, are strategically located in key MedTech regions, providing crucial proximity to customers and improving access to resources. The Galway site is envisioned as an innovation hub, focusing on advanced product design, prototyping, and clinical innovation, while the Tecate facility will specialize in high-volume manufacturing at a cost-effective scale. COO Aviel Bohnik notes that this acquisition positions Quasar not merely as a manufacturer but as a strategic partner, offering a differentiated platform that emphasizes innovation, scalability, and operational excellence. By leveraging Nordson Medical's capabilities, Quasar is now equipped to deliver seamless, end-to-end solutions for complex interventional devices, reinforcing its commitment to high-value offerings across global markets.
